Short Devotional

Think about how a farmer plants seeds in the spring. He doesn't expect a harvest the next day or even the next week. The farmer knows that good soil preparation, careful planting, and patient watering will bring the best crop when the time is right. Jesus often used farming examples because people understood that rushing the process would ruin the results. When we try to skip steps or take shortcuts, we often end up with weak foundations that can't support what we're trying to build. What areas of your life might benefit from slower, more thoughtful planning instead of quick decisions?

The same principle applies to our relationships, careers, and even our spiritual growth. Strong friendships develop through years of shared experiences, not weekend retreats. Career skills grow through daily practice and learning from mistakes, not overnight success stories. Even our relationship with God deepens through consistent prayer and Bible reading over time, not dramatic one-time experiences. When we embrace God's timeline instead of demanding our own, we often find that His way leads to results that last much longer and bring deeper satisfaction than anything we could have rushed into.
